On the first week after installing my home battery, I kept checking the app like a kid with a new gadget. It was satisfying to see the solar panels charge the battery through the afternoon, then watch it carry the house after sunset.
My main goal was avoiding peak-hour electricity prices. Before the battery, our cooking, laundry, and air-conditioning from 5 to 9 p.m. pushed the bill up, even though we produced plenty of daytime solar power. Now the system charges to about 90 percent by late afternoon and automatically switches over when the expensive period begins. On ordinary summer days, that change has cut roughly $4 to $6 from my daily bill. It sounds small, but over a month it has been noticeable, especially during heat waves when the air conditioner runs constantly. We still buy power on cloudy days, but the solar battery means far less of it is bought at the worst rate.
The setup was painless, although I did have one confusing evening. The battery showed “standby” while the house was drawing from the grid, even though the sun had gone down. I assumed something had failed and nearly called the installer. After checking the settings, I realized I had accidentally enabled a backup reserve of 30 percent. The battery was holding that charge for an outage, not malfunctioning. I lowered the reserve to 20 percent, leaving enough for essentials, and it immediately began covering the evening load.
I like that reserve now. During a neighborhood outage, the lights and refrigerator stayed on without drama. My system is not a whole-house solar ups, and I avoid running the oven from it, but it handles everyday loads quietly. The biggest benefit is not the novelty; it is seeing less expensive grid electricity on each monthly bill.
